Side Mirror Differences RHD vs LHD

Does anyone know if there is a difference between the RHD and LHD mirrors? I need a set, and sometimes I see them offered as LHD/RHD and sometimes I see just RHD.

Yes, there is regarding the mirror. The RHD mirrors will have the convex on the wrong side of the car. I say wrong side since I’m assuming we’re dealing with LHD vehicles here.

I assumed it would be really simple to swap out the glass portion. I was very wrong. I too bought Rhd mirrors thinking the glass would be easy to swap out of the ones I currently had since I wanted the mirrors repainted due to age. I bought Rhd mirrors, got them painted and then found out the glass would literally break into a million pieces if I attempted to remove them.
in the end I had to resell them and get my original mirrors painted in the off season. Lesson learned.
